Petrobras Received R$ 430 Million from Karoon Energy Relating to the Purchase of the Baúna Field Located in the Santos Basin. The Payment Was Made at the Beginning of This Week.
Petrobras received an investment of R$ 430 million from Karoon Energy. The amount refers to the contingent payment that was agreed upon between the companies during the sale process of the Baúna field, located in the Santos Basin.

The Sale of the Baúna Field Was Completed in November of Last Year
Petrobras completed the sale on November 6, 2022. 100% of the field was sold to the Australian company Karoon Energy, after the payment of an amount of US$ 150 million. The received amount adds to the total of US$ 49.9 million paid to the Brazilian state-owned company.
A portion of US$ 40 million is still pending but will be settled in 18 months by Karoon. Both companies also agreed on a contingent part of the price, which Petrobras will receive by 2026, amounting to US$ 285 million.

Karoon Has a Development Plan for the Santos Basin Field, Petrobras Comments on the Sale
“This receipt is in accordance with the terms of the contract negotiated between the companies, regarding the sale of Petrobras’ entire stake to Karoon in the Baúna field (concession area BM-S-40), located in shallow waters in the Santos Basin. The remaining portions of the aforementioned contingent payment may be received by Petrobras until 2026, depending on the evolution of oil prices in future exercises,” detailed Petrobras.
In October 2022, Karoon Energy obtained approval for the new development plan for the Baúna field, with a predicted investment of around US$ 378 million, expanding the oil reserves and the recovery factor of the area.
In the development plan, the Australian company proposed optimizing the lifting system at wells SPS-92, PRA-2, and SPS-56 and draining the lower zone of well BAN-1.
Karoon also intends to develop the Patola reservoir.
With these measures, the expectation is that the field’s reserves will increase from 14 million to 54 million barrels.
Regarding the recovery factor, that of the Baúna field is expected to increase from 39% to 49%. The company also assesses that it will be possible to extend the field’s lifespan from 2026 to 2032.
Learn About the Baúna Field
The Baúna field is located in shallow waters in the Santos Basin. The asset began operations with the FPSO Cidade de Itajaí in February 2013. From January to September 2022, the average production of the field was approximately 16,000 barrels of oil per day and 104,000 m³ per day of gas.
